About

Strand Bonus is a 1.4-mile moderate singletrack mountain bike trail in Crested Butte, Colorado, part of the Brush Creek trail network. The route connects Brush Creek Road to Strand Hill, serving as a gradual, shaded alternative to the steeper doubletrack road climb. Starting approximately one mile up Brush Creek Road near the Canal Trail, riders ascend through open meadows and aspen forests. The trail offers a rolling uphill climb of roughly 329 feet before meeting the intersection with Farris Trail. It is often one of the first trails to clear snow in spring, supporting a riding season from April through October. Parking is available at the Brush Creek Trailhead on Brush Creek Road, and pets are permitted. The trail eliminates half of the steeper road climb, making it a practical option for riders preferring singletrack over dirt roads.
